Eminence is a small city located in Henry County, Kentucky, with a population of around 2,600 residents. It is nestled in the heart of the Bluegrass Region, known for its rolling hills, fertile farmland, and picturesque countryside. The city is situated approximately 45 miles northeast of Louisville and 100 miles southwest of Cincinnati, making it a convenient location for those who want to enjoy the tranquility of rural living while still having access to urban amenities.

Eminence has a rich history dating back to the 18th century when it was first settled by European immigrants. The city was officially established in 1851 and quickly became a thriving agricultural community, known for its production of tobacco, hemp, and livestock. The city’s historic downtown district still retains much of its old-world charm, with well-preserved buildings and landmarks that offer a glimpse into the area’s past.
